The best small radio is durable, easy to use and has a long battery life with two AA batteries. Voting is easy.

I bought this small transistor radio to check for AM power line interference which I believe is coming from a neighbor's house. I just take it and listen to the static noise. But AM reception is good. FM is very good. The weather group is also very good. The controls work well. The body is made of THICK plastic and the battery door is cleverly hinged. The battery indicator is always RED and I am assuming that means 'good' or 'on'. The green tuning indicator is handy and turns green when you tune into a station. The radio seems to lock onto a strong station no matter which band is AM, FM or WX. He has to use a special radio chip. If you drop it, the case will likely survive the fall. The antenna is also well screwed. The controls are well labeled and the frequencies for AM, FM and WX are clearly labeled. BONUS - The AM frequency is boosted from 520kHz to 1710kHz, allowing you to add a few extra stations at the top of the AM band. Sturdy belt clip that can break if you try to break it. I pulled the belt clip 20 degrees off center and it didn't break. I love the CE RoHS FCC certifications on the belt clip. I feel smart I bought a well built radio.
